BANANA CAKE FOR THE DOG
I made this cake for my dog with dog friendly ingredients, but it tasted so good that i ended up eating most of it!! When baking dog treats I usually prefer to use wholemeal flour, however seeing as though this was a special treat I used unbleached white flour.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 180 degrees celscius.
- Beat together mashed banana and butter until creamy.
- Add eggs, water and beat well.
- Stir in dry ingredients then beat until smooth.
- Pour batter in an oiled pan and bake for approx 35mins.

DOGGIE BIRTHDAY CAKE
I made this one year for my dog and she ate it all up. The honey is optional, but it makes it sweeter for the dog...and yes, I tried some. It's pretty good.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 6 cup ring mold.
- Combine the egg, peanut butter, oil, vanilla, and honey, if desired, in a large bowl; blend well. Stir in the carrots and mix thoroughly. Sift together the flour and baking soda and fold into the carrot mixture. Spoon cake batter into prepared pan.
- Bake in preheated oven for 40 minutes. Let cake cool in pan for 10 minutes; then turn out onto a wire rack to cool completely.

- Simple Homemade Dog Cake for a Dog’s Birthday. We start our list with a very simple recipe. It comes together just like any cake — combining basic ingredients like flour, baking soda, and eggs — but swaps the sugar for a little honey.
- Carrot Peanut Butter Dog Birthday Cake Recipe. Want to go above and beyond for your furry best friend? Try this cake, which combines carrots, applesauce, and peanut butter into a treat worthy of any birthday dog.
- Decadent Dog Cake. What spoiled pooch wouldn’t love this cake, which is frosted with yogurt and peanut butter and garnished with dog biscuits? You can even turn it into a layer cake for a little more doggy decadence.
- Dog Carrot Cake. This straightforward dog cake recipe uses shredded carrots and an optional splash of honey. Even better, if you have a ring mold, you can make it crown-shaped!
- Birthday Pup-Cakes. If your pup is inviting a few friends over to celebrate, why not make a batch of pup-cakes? This easy dog-friendly recipe even has a potato- and yogurt-based frosting!
- Mini Layer Cake for Dogs. Why not throw together a miniature layer cake for your sweet dog? This recipe uses pumpkin, applesauce, and peanut butter. Top it all off with frosting and a candle and you’ve got a birthday cake!
- Four-Layer Cake. Any discerning pup will appreciate the extra effort of this cake, which features not one or two but four layers! Combine basic ingredients like pumpkin and peanut butter to make a cake your dog will love.
- Bacon Dog Cake Recipe. This recipe has a very dog-friendly extra ingredient: bacon! It incorporates bacon fat into the cake itself and thick applewood bacon crumbles as a garnish.
- Healthy Dog Birthday Cake Recipe. Birthdays are a time to indulge, but if your dog needs to maintain a healthier diet, this recipe could be perfect. Using ingredients like gluten-free oat flour, oat milk, and bananas, you can pull together a dog cake that’s healthy and tasty.
- Banana Carob Dog Cake. Our last dog cake recipe has one unusual ingredient: carob chips! Unlike chocolate, carob is safe for dogs to eat and makes a fun addition to a birthday cake.
